BENEDICT XVI: ABORTION A "WOUND", "GIVE CENTRE STAGE TO THE DEFENCE OF LIFE AND THE FAMILY"” “” ” ” “

” ” "Having permitted the use of termination has not only failed to solve the problems that afflict many women and quite a few families, but has opened one more wound in our societies". This is the balance of the 30 years of legalisation of abortion, as outlined today by the Pope during the audience to the members of the Pro-Life Movement. "The reasons for taking such a painful decision as to have abortion are many and complex", explained Benedict XVI, who recalled that the Church "urges the institutions to promote any initiative in support of women and families in order to lay favourable conditions for receiving a new life and to protect the institution of the family based on the marriage of man and woman". "The lack of secure jobs, legislations that are often deficient in the protection of motherhood, the impossibility to ensure appropriate sustenance to one’s children": these are, according to the Pope, "some obstacles" to "many young people’s desire to get married and start a family", which result in "a growing feeling of mistrust of the future". Hence the need "for the institutions to put at the centre of their action the defence of human life and give priority to the family", helping the latter "with any legal means" to "promote its creation and educational work, in today’s difficult social context".
